Output 15a27a1ceb59d67c308f5826b2cd8ba5452ee32c827e5adf97ce3e0dbefb874a:1

value
80114000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 324e2858e31b631da0d87e63636c3e9727912e9c OP_EQUAL
address
36H1LcyBBzEho2AHiMKnp1R7xZrLbaFk7q
transaction
15a27a1ceb59d67c308f5826b2cd8ba5452ee32c827e5adf97ce3e0dbefb874a
spent
true